Is it better to shut down or sleep PC?
Power surges or power drops occurring when a machine is powered by its power adapter are more harmful to a sleeping computer than to one completely shut down. The heat produced by a sleeping machine exposes all components to higher heat more of the time. Computers left on all the time may have a shorter life.Is it OK to shut down PC every night?
While frequent restarts do cause more wear on components, it's fine to shut your machine down daily. From a maintenance standpoint, shut down at least once a week. From a green energy saving standpoint, shutdown and unplug or turn off surge protectors and power strips.Can turning on and off a computer damage it?
“Modern PSUs are built with… technology in order to deal with sudden power outages,” he explains. “As a result, forcibly shutting down your device via the power button will not do any harm to the hardware.” So, no, doing it once in a while won't endanger your machine.Does shutting down a PC by the power button damage it?
Is it harmful to turn off the PC from its power button? It doesn't hurt the hardware. But whatever operating system you're running is going to have a lot of files open and processes incomplete if you do that. In short, it leaves a big mess, and may actually corrupt some files.What Happens If You Don't Shut Down Your Computer Properly?

Unplugging your computer to QUICKLY turn it off is never a good idea! Doing so can lead to data loss or corruption and potentially cause an electrical short, leading to a power spike. Power spikes can cause damage to your power supply—or to the computer itself—so it's best to avoid this at all costs.How many times can you turn a PC on and off?
Modern PCs are built to handle 40,000 on-off cycles before failure [source: EnergyStar.gov]. If you shut down your computer at night and start it back up in the morning, you should be good for the next 109 years. What is the benefit of shutting down computer?
Shutting down your computer every night is the more energy-efficient option, as even when you've let your computer go into “sleep mode,” there is still a power drain from the grid for the RAM and storage of open files and programs. A benefit to a regular shutdown is that your system may have fewer temporary issues.Should you turn off your gaming PC?
Turning your computer off when you're not using it also means that your computer can't complete any important tasks. Processes like virus scans and system updates will have to run when you're trying to work, or while you're playing a game.How long can I run my PC continuously?
Providing that the cooling is adequate and you're not over-stressing your Power Supply, a PC should be able to run 24 * 7 without damaging hardware. However, depending on the OS you are running, periodic rebooting may be required.What happens if you leave your PC on for a week?
Question was: “Is it dangerous to leave a PC powered on for days or weeks at a time?” No. It uses more electricity and puts more wear on some mechanics parts, but today PCs can run non-stop for years without a problem.How much power does a PC consume in sleep mode?
Sleep: In sleep mode, the computer enters a low-power state. The computer's state is kept in memory, but other parts of the computer are shut down and won't use any power.How much does leaving a computer on affect your electric bill?
Using a computer for 8 hours per day will use about 12.2 kilowatt-hours of electricity per month and 146 kilowatt-hours of electricity per year. A computer costs an average of $1.73 to use for a month and $20.72 to use for a year. If you momentarily press the power button, it is like selecting "Shut Down". If you press and hold the power button, it is a "Hard" Shut down and will turn off the computer without closing files/apps like a regular shut down does. This can corrupt files and potentially damage your computer.What are the 6 steps to properly shutdown a computer?
